What is a Glyde Prepaid virtual card?

A prepaid Glyde virtual card is a digital payment card that you can use to make online purchases.Like a physical card, your virtual card has a card number, expiry date, and CVV number.

It is a prefunded card that can only be used against what was loaded on the card. The Glyde Prepaid Virtual Card can be used as many times as you want, until the point of expiry.  

The Glyde Mastercard Prepaid Virtual Card is widely accepted around the world and makes payments easier and more secure than ever before.

How does the Glyde Prepaid Virtual Card work?

Glyde Prepaid cards can be created and loaded in a matter of seconds. All cards can be viewed or shared via 2-factor authentication to ensure best security practices. The cards can be blocked, unblocked or canceled at any point. Low Balance alerts and autoload features can be set on these cards to make liquidity management a seamless process.

What is the use case for a Glyde Prepaid Virtual Card?

The Prepaid cards can have an expiry date of up to 5 years and be used as many times as one needs, based on the funds available on the prepaid card. Specific metadata can be attached to these cards, but will always be linked to this card. Therefore, for detailed reporting, Limited Use Cards with specific metadata is recommended.

Prepaid cards are easily loaded and unloaded, so liquidity management and payments have never been easier.

How do I top up my cards?

You will be given a specific bank account that you can do a local payment into with a specific reference number. Payments can be done in EFT or Real Time Clearance.  Depending on the method of payment, funds can appear within 30 minutes (RTC) or up 2 business days later (EFT) based on the originating bank account and day of payment.

What is a Glyde Limited Use Card?

A Glyde limited use virtual card is a digital payment card that you can use to make online purchases.Like a physical card, your virtual card has a card number, expiry date, and CVV number.

It is a prefunded card that has a limited amount of swipes available and can only be used against the amount the card was funded.The card cannot be loaded again, nor can it be used more than the swipes available.

When the card’s funds or swipes have been met, the card will automatically expire and any residual funds - swept back to the bank account. The Glyde Mastercard Prepaid Virtual Card is widely accepted around the world and makes payments easier and more secure than ever before.

How does the Glyde Limited Use Virtual Card work?

Glyde Prepaid cards can be created and loaded in a matter of seconds.All cards can be viewed or shared via 2-factor authentication to ensure best security practices.

The cards can be blocked, unblocked or canceled at any point.

What is the use case for a Glyde Limited Use Virtual Card?

Limited Use Cards can have specific metadata attached to each card and therefore, each transaction; so reconciliation down-the-line is accurate. Risk can also be mitigated by allocating specific funds and minimum swipes at a card level.

Limited Use Cards can be created quickly through the Batch Card product, or they can be created automatically through the Glyde Pay API.

What is a batch of cards and what is the use case?

With the Glyde app, certain users can create dozens of cards in a matter of minutes using the Glyde Batch Card product. These cards can be created via importing data and can then automatically be shared with other Glyde users or suppliers.

Security is once again the cornerstone of the Batch Card product and all cards are pre-funded and shared securely. Glyde has made supplier payments as easy as possible with the Batch Card product.

How do I view, use and share cards from a batch?

All cards created in a batch have a unique Batch ID attached to them.The cards can be viewed and exported in a batch or single manner.

When viewing and exporting cards, there is always the added layer of two-factor authentication and also - in the case of exporting cards - additional password protection.

Are there any other similar issuers?

Previously, there was an international (ex-SA) issuer who is now unable to issue cards to local entities in South Africa. This is due to a change in the SARB regulations back in 2020.

Why were previous issuers able to offer high rebates?

The previous international issuer issued its cards in the UK and they forced a very high charge which was carried by the suppliers. This is one of the reasons why it was not very popular with suppliers.

Many suppliers had an issue with Virtual cards - why is Glyde different?

Many virtual cards add additional margins to their cards which were carried by the suppliers/ merchants acquiring the cards.

Glyde offers a card that has the same or better rate than a regular Consumer/Corporate card.

Glyde believes in a win-win environment where both suppliers and merchants benefit from the transaction.

What about IATA 890 resolution concerns?

The bank account from which cards are issued runs off a pool account that is not in the name of the agency much like eNett and other fintech companies.

This means that the payments made against cards issued from this pool are complaint with IATA 890.
